Daily Archives: October 19, 2011

The Chevy Volt Is Still Shovel Ready

Back during the Superbowl there was a moment when I was so shocked that I nearly spilled my bean dip. It was a flashy GM ad that featured a car nobody wants, costs too much, was currently unavailable, and is heavily subsidized; the Chevy Volt.
Now let’s compare the Volt to the most ridiculous vehicles I can imagine:
Continue reading

Posted in Uncategorized | Leave a comment